Thai authorities have fined an Australian holidaymaker who drunkenly stuffed two uncooked prawns into his pocket at a seafood restaurant on the picturesque island of Phuket. These embarrassing snaps present the moment 27-yr-old Jacob Saveisberg was compelled to pose with police officers after his arrest. A restaurant employee and police officers pursued Mr Saveisberg via the streets of Patong after he stole the prawns early Saturday morning, Phuketwan reported. In one of many images, Mr Saveisberg points at the tiger prawns as they’re held by an officer, while two other images show an officer dangling the crustaceans in front of the tourist’s face. Now that is a Dreamliner! He was arrested on a social gathering road and taken to a police station, the place officers discovered the prawns in his pocket. A police officer told the Thai website that the theft occurred as Mr Saveisberg walked alongside a seashore highway the place the Tropica Bungalow Hotel’s restaurant shows its seafood for passers-by. As a result of the restaurant didn’t file a formal complaint police decided to not charge him with theft, which carries a jail sentence and better superb for those convicted. As a substitute police handed him a high-quality of 500 baht (AUS$20 or £10) for being drunk and disorderly, and allowed him to leave. PHUKET, Thailand, July 1 (Reuters) – Restaurant owner and single mother Pimonta Suksaen is pinning her hopes on a revival for Thailand’s most visited island, after a turbulent, 12 months-long struggle to manage debts and keep her enterprise afloat through the pandemic. Pimonta has taken to promoting food like pizza on the beach in Patong, a as soon as thriving town in Phuket, and hopes a pilot scheme launched on Thursday to lure vacationers again by waiving quarantine requirements might help rescue her restaurant. Tourism, a source of income for tens of millions in Thailand, floor to a halt final 12 months when the federal government imposed tight entry necessities to maintain out COVID-19. Pimonta, nicknamed “Micky”, has been offering automotive rental and laundry services to attempt to pay off almost 500,000 baht ($15,622) of debt. Phuket reopened on Thursday to vacationers totally vaccinated in opposition to the coronavirus, Thailand’s biggest step to date towards rejuvenating a battered trade that drew 40 million annual visitors before the pandemic struck. She said another Phuket restaurant proprietor had taken his personal life. Authorities are hoping the “Phuket Sandbox (advice here)” mission will catch on in the approaching months. Plan to replicate it in other holiday hotspots. About four hundred guests have been expected on Thursday, when direct flights arrived from the United Arab Emirates, Qatar, Singapore and Israel. Pimonta said she had acquired no assist from the government, but stated she was encouraged by its decision to take a threat with the reopening.
Thai police are investigating the suspected homicide of a Swiss woman whose physique was discovered close to a waterfall at a popular seashore resort. Police discovered the lady, named Nicole Sauvain-Weisskopf, mendacity face down covered in a black sheet, within the water amongst rocks on Phuket island on Thursday. The 57-yr-previous sufferer had travelled to Phuket under the scheme, which allows vaccinated travellers to go to the island with out going by way of Thailand’s in any other case mandatory two-week resort quarantine. The cause of death has not been revealed however nationwide police chief Suwat Jangyodsuk said there were signs of violence on the body and officers believe Sauvain-Weisskopf was murdered. The case casts a shadow over Phuket’s so-called “Sandbox” scheme, a pilot venture to reopen Thailand’s Covid-devastated tourism sector after greater than a yr of draconian travel curbs. Officers found the girl’s phone, shorts and trainers near the body. Andrea Kotas Tammathin, honorary Swiss consul in Phuket, lamented what she called “a unhappy, sad day for the Phuket group”. Phuket governor Narong Woonciew pledged to “do every thing to research what occurred and convey justice to Ms Nicole”. Greater than 16,000 individuals have arrived in Phuket since the July 1 launch of the Sandbox scheme. Prime Minister Prayut Chan-O-Cha has expressed his condolences to the sufferer’s household and requested to be often updated on the probe, a authorities spokesman mentioned.
